How much does it cost to rent an apartment in South Richmond Hill?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| South Richmond Hill Studio Apartments | $2,341 | $1,850 | $2,950 |
| South Richmond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,591 | $1,750 | $3,825 |
| South Richmond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,957 | $2,200 | $3,743 |
| South Richmond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,458 | $2,900 | $4,710 |
| South Richmond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,592 | $2,600 | $4,700 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om South Richmond Hill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in South Richmond Hill with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in South Richmond Hill is at ParkHill City listed at $3,100.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om South Richmond Hill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in South Richmond Hill is $2,957.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om South Richmond Hill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in South Richmond Hill is a 1,137 square feet unit starting from $3,100 at ParkHill City.
What is the average size for South Richmond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in South Richmond Hill is currently 1,315 sq ft.
